Two responses that Japan had to the Great Depression that did not involve the military were the establishment of labor unions and the promotion of export industries. Japan also implemented policies to stabilize its currency and reduce the cost of living for its citizens.
Two responses to the Great Depression that did involve the military were territorial expansion and increased military spending. Japan invaded Manchuria in 1931 and continued to expand its territory throughout Asia. The government also invested heavily in military technology and weapons production.
Overall, the Japanese approach to the Great Depression was characterized by a focus on economic growth and militarization. The government implemented policies to promote industrialization and export-oriented growth while also investing heavily in military technology and territorial expansion. These actions ultimately led to Japan's participation in World War II and its eventual defeat.

The Guantanamo Bay detention facility, often known as Guantanamo, GTMO, or Gitmo, is a U.S. military prison situated inside the Guantanamo Bay Naval Base on the Cuban coast of Guantanamo Bay.
The Guantánamo Bay Detention Camp, often known as Gitmo, is a U.S. prison on the Guantánamo Bay Naval Base, which is situated on the coast of Guantánamo Bay in southeast Cuba. The Guantánamo Bay detention camp (commonly referred to as Gitmo, which is also the name of the naval station) was built in phases beginning in 2002 and housed Muslim militants and suspected terrorists apprehended by American forces in Afghanistan, Iraq, and other places (see also Iraq War).
The facility came under intense scrutiny due to allegations that detainees' legal rights under the Geneva Conventions were violated, as well as claims that American authorities tortured or otherwise mistreated captives.

There was no 1 catalyst for WWI as there are a number of short term and long term causes.
Short Term Causes:
Assassination of Archduke Franz-Ferdinand by Serbian assassins. This greatly affected the Austro-Hungarian Empire as it now perceived Serbia as a threat. This event also removed the Duke who had been an international voice for peace and stability.
The blank cheque given to Austria-Hungary by Germany, which meant that Germany would give unconditional support to whatever they did, potentially preventing a possible Russian intervention.
Schlieffen Plan, that outlined Germany’s quick invasion of France through Belgium intending to prevent a war on two fronts with Russia and France. However, the British upheld their treaty with Belgium and entered the war on France and Russia’s side starting WWI.
Long Term Causes
Franco-Prussian War of 1870. Deteriorated relations between Germany and France because of Otto von Bismarck’s policy of isolating France from gaining allies. Also, the annexation of Alsace-Lorraine in which the French were itching to take back.
Europe’s alignment into two camps, in which Britain, Russia and France created the Triple Entente and Germany, Austria-Hungary and Italy created the Triple Alliance.
Bosnian Crisis In 1908, Austria-Hungary annexed Bosnia-Herzegovina, weakening Russia and worsening relations between Russia and Austria-Hungary, also increasing pro-Russian sentiment in Serbia.
The Moroccan Crises from 1905 to 1911 over the ownership of Morocco between Germany and France, drew Britain closer to France as German aggression increased.
The Balkan Wars from 1912 to 1913 increased tension between Russia and Austria-Hungary as Serbian power grew and Balkan states fought against the Ottoman Empire for independence and power over the region.
These are not all the causes of WWI but all greatly influenced the chain of events that culminated into WWI.

The music during the Cold War in the Soviet Union would have had distinct characteristics and influences that set it apart from Western music. While there may have been some similarities in terms of musical genres and styles, the Soviet Union's cultural and political context would have shaped its music differently, resulting in a unique sound reflective of their society.
1. Cultural and political context: The Soviet Union had a totalitarian regime with state control over media and the arts. The government heavily influenced cultural production, including music, to align with socialist ideals and promote patriotic messages. This resulted in a distinct Soviet music scene that differed from Western music.
2. Propaganda and patriotism: Soviet music often served as a tool for propaganda, promoting Soviet values, glorifying the state, and celebrating socialist achievements. The lyrics and themes of Soviet songs were often politically charged, praising the Communist Party and highlighting the strength and unity of the Soviet people.
3. Folk and traditional influences: Soviet music incorporated elements of folk and traditional music from various regions within the Soviet Union. These influences gave the music a distinctive flavor and showcased the diversity of the Soviet culture.
4. Classical music tradition: The Soviet Union had a rich classical music tradition, with renowned composers like Sergei Prokofiev and Dmitri Shostakovich. Their compositions reflected the Soviet ethos while drawing from the Western classical tradition.
5. Popular music genres: The Soviet Union had its own popular music genres, such as Soviet pop, rock, and jazz. While these genres may have shared some similarities with Western music, they were often infused with Soviet themes and lyrical content.
In conclusion, while there may have been occasional similarities in genres or musical styles, the music of the Soviet Union during the Cold War had its own distinct characteristics shaped by the cultural, political, and ideological environment of the time.

All toothed whales (odontocetes), including porpoises, use sound for echolocation and communication.
Porpoises are able to use sound to "see" using echolocation. It aids them in navigating their environment and locating both objects and prey. High-frequency whistles are another kind of communication used by porpoises.
There hasn't been any proof of anything like a dolphin language to this point. Although scientists are still looking, it appears that there is little evidence that anything approximating a dolphin language exists, despite the fact that dolphins utilize a variety of sounds and nonverbal gestures to communicate. Porpoises never whistle, although dolphins do it virtually frequently. Instead, they only use narrow-band, high-frequency (NBHF) clicks, which have eight to fifteen amplitude peaks at about 130 kilohertz, to communicate. True, Marshal Carl Gustaf Emil Mannerheim, the Marshal of Finland, led his countrymen in resisting Russia during the Winter War (1939-1940).
The Winter War, also referred to as the First Soviet-Finnish War, was a conflict that took place between Finland and the Soviet Union. Three months after World War II broke out, on 30 November 1939, the Soviet Union invaded Finland. The war lasted three and a half months before coming to an end on 13 March 1940 with the signing of the Moscow Peace Treaty. The Soviet Union suffered terrible losses and initially made little progress despite having superior military strength, particularly in tanks and aircraft.
The Soviet Union made a number of demands, including that Finland give up significant border territories in exchange for land elsewhere. They justified this by citing security concerns, particularly the protection of Leningrad, which was 32 kilometres (20 miles) from the Finnish border. The Soviets invaded after Finland refused.
